Overview

Ancient Worlds: Egypt invites players to step into the sandals of a ruler in ancient Egypt, tasked with building a thriving civilization along the fertile banks of the Nile. This retro-inspired city-builder and strategy game challenges you to meticulously plan and construct your settlements, ensuring the prosperity and evolution of your populace. The core gameplay revolves around managing resources, providing essential goods and services to households, and designing aesthetically pleasing urban landscapes. However, ruling an empire is never simple; players must also prepare to defend their burgeoning cities from invading forces, as even minor shortages or neglected districts can lead to ruin.

Game Info

Developed and published by Aleksander Ciesielski, Ancient Worlds: Egypt offers a deep simulation and strategy experience. It features a 2D isometric perspective and is designed for players who enjoy intricate management challenges. The game supports multiplayer and includes Steam Achievements, adding replayability and a sense of accomplishment. It is a paid title available on Steam.
